Greenland has a long and checkered history of human settlement: several Paleo-Inuit cultures since approximately 2,500 BCE, descendants of Vikings between the 10th and 15th centuries, and early modern Danes since 1721. All left their traces on the landscape, for example in the form of ancient domestic rubbish heaps. Composed of waste like animal bones, excrement, mollusk shells and human artifacts, these middens are a precious resource for archaeologists.

Since joining the AF1 before the 2025 season, the best word you can use to describe the play of the Albany Firebirds is dominant. After going unbeaten last year on their way to an Arena Crown championship, the Firebirds opened this season with 8 consecutive wins. But on Saturday, Albany was stunned in their own building as their 20-game win streak was snapped.
